VSA - Voluntary System of Accountability

Developed through a partnership between the American Association of State Colleges and Universities (AASCU) and the National Association of State Universities and Land-Grant Colleges (NASULGC), the Voluntary System of Accountability (VSA) is designed to help 4-year public institutions meet the following objectives:

  • Demonstrate accountability and stewardship to public
  • Measure educational outcomes to identify effective educational practices
  • Assemble information that is accessible, understandable, and comparable

The Voluntary System of Accountability uses the College Portrait as a common web report to communicate information on the undergraduate student experience.
